js div加载asp网页-代码示例

quanzhangongchengshi

温馨提示:这篇文章已超过239天没有更新,请注意相关的内容是否还可用!

当我们需要在网页中动态加载ASP网页时,可以使用JavaScript的`createElement`和`appendChild`方法来创建和添加一个`div`元素,然后使用`innerHTML`属性将ASP网页的内容加载到这个`div`中。

我们需要创建一个`div`元素,可以使用`document.createElement`方法来实现:

var div = document.createElement('div');

接下来,我们可以使用`appendChild`方法将这个`div`元素添加到网页中的某个父元素中,例如`body`元素:

document.body.appendChild(div);

然后,我们可以使用`XMLHttpRequest`对象来发送一个异步请求,获取ASP网页的内容。在这个例子中,我们假设ASP网页的URL是`http://example.com/asp-page.asp`:

var xhr = new XMLHttpRequest();

xhr.open('GET', 'http://example.com/asp-page.asp', true);

xhr.onreadystatechange = function() {

if (xhr.readyState === 4 && xhr.status === 200) {

div.innerHTML = xhr.responseText;

}

};

xhr.send();

在上面的代码中,我们使用`XMLHttpRequest`对象发送一个GET请求到ASP网页的URL,并在请求完成后的回调函数中将响应的内容赋值给`div`元素的`innerHTML`属性。这样,ASP网页的内容就会被加载到这个`div`中了。

我们可以在网页中通过CSS样式来控制这个`div`元素的显示效果,例如设置宽度、高度、背景颜色等等。

通过上述步骤,我们就可以使用JavaScript动态加载ASP网页,并将其内容显示在网页中的`div`元素中了。

文章版权声明:除非注明,否则均为莫宇前端原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码